What is Chlorhexidine Gluconate?

Solubactine is a topical antiseptic solution containing chlorhexidine gluconate, commonly used for skin disinfection and wound care. It helps reduce bacteria on the skin surface to support minor injury healing. This EU-manufactured product is widely trusted for hygiene and first aid applications.

What is Chlorhexidine Gluconate used for?

Solubactine with chlorhexidine gluconate is used to cleanse and disinfect minor cuts, scrapes, and burns before dressing. It helps reduce the presence of bacteria on the skin, supporting general hygiene and wound care routines. People often use it before medical procedures or after exposure to reduce infection risk.

What precautions apply to Chlorhexidine Gluconate?

Keep Solubactine away from eyes, ears, and mucous membranes to avoid irritation. Avoid use on deep puncture wounds or severe burns without medical advice. If redness, swelling, or persistent irritation occurs, discontinue use and consult a healthcare professional.

What does Chlorhexidine Gluconate interact with?

Solubactine may interact with other topical products like soaps, lotions, or medicated creams, potentially reducing effectiveness. Avoid combining with iodine-based antiseptics or hydrogen peroxide unless directed by a healthcare provider. Do not use with alcohol-based products simultaneously.
